The SBI - Grand Rapids campus will open in late 2009 and will offer programs in Medical Assistant, Medical Billing and Coding, Diagnostic Medical Sonography and Cardiovascular Sonography. Sanford-Brown does not guarantee employment or salary. SBI is accredited by the Accrediting Council for Independent Colleges and Schools (ACICS), a national accrediting agency recognized by the United States Department of Education (DOE) and the Council for Higher Education Accreditation (CHEA). SBI - Grand Rapids is part of the Career Education Corporation network of schools (NASDAQ: CECO). For more information, please go to www.sanford-brown.edu.
